Subject: Shrine in Library Park
Mayor and Council - I had our Public Works Staff remove a shrine located in the park just east of the Library today. The shrine was put up to remember a young man that recently died of a heroin overdose in this vicinity. Certain problems have been increasing such as the beer cans, whiskey bottles and periodically packs of cigarettes being left at the site. We have kept things that are claimable in a box located at City Hall.
